Purpose
As a LAITS Desktop Support Student Technician Assistant (STA) you will have the opportunity to assist professors all over campus in using their technology. As a Desktop Support STA, you will provide technical assistance on both Mac OS and Windows devices at our walk-up service desks and handle support via phone and online chat. STAs will work collaboratively with other students and full-time technicians to learn on how to provide technical assistance to faculty and staff. This introductory position requires some morning shifts, frequent walking, and a positive customer service attitude.

Responsibilities
Provide technical support to faculty and staff customers deskside and from the service desk window or via phone/online chat.
Maintain and update customer support interactions and resolutions using established ticketing system and defined procedures.
Assist with special projects related to technical support or operations as needed.
Transport various equipment across campus.
Required Qualifications
Current undergraduate or graduate student in good academic standing.
Strong attention to detail and organization skills.
Demonstrate basic proficiency with both Mac and PC operating systems.
Strong written and verbal communication skills.
Punctual and dependable.
Relevant education and experience may be substituted as appropriate.
Preferred Qualifications
Prior experience with customer service and/or technical troubleshooting.
Prior experience with assisting customer via phone or chat.
Familiarity with computer hardware troubleshooting.
